Toyota has launched the heavily updated Avensis and released a new batch of photos for us to see.

The new Toyota Avensis has been redesigned according to the company’s new design language, matching the styling we first saw in the Auris and Aygo models. The comprehensive update includes new lights all around, bumpers, wheel designs and redesigned side-sills in order to give the Avensis a sleeker, more modern look.

The engine range benefits from the introduction of two new, BMW-sourced diesel engines, which replace the old 2.0-litre and 2.2-litre D-4D units. The smaller 1.6-litre produces 110hp and 199 lb-ft of torque (270Nm) while the larger 2.0-litre makes 141hp and 236lb-ft of torque (320Nm). CO2 emissions are rated at 108g/km and 119g/km respectively.

The updated Avensis also offers as standard a set of electronic safety systems under the name Safety Sense, which includes among other a Pre-Collision system and lane-departure warning.

Prices start from £17,765 for the manual petrol 1.8-litre VVT-I model in the UK market, while the new 1.6-litre D-4D starts at £18,850.
